I really liked the scene with Yukko and Teiichi talking to each other over the notebook. The flowers were a nice artistic touch. The talking over the notebooks was able to convey the atmosphere of the episode perfectly. You could tell how lonely both the characters are and how much they miss each other. It was very cute when Yukko traced her hand so Teiichi could touch it. Yuuko is not able to see and touch Teiichi during this scene but that doesn’t mean they can’t continue to have the same relationship they always had. I really loved this scene…well until Yukko started to freak out and left.
So I am wondering, how exactly did Teiichi get Yuuko’s attention by smashing everything? It was the reason that Yuuko was able to finally see Teiichi again, it just seemed weird to me. I wasn’t expecting at all when it was revealed that because Yuuko saved Asa, Teiichi was born. Asa was Teiichi’s grandmother. Yuuko’s sacrifice was well worth it. Because she was killed she was able to fall in love…hopefully their relationship and love will remain.
I have a bad feeling. I think now that Yuuko has come to terms with her pain and is finally happy, she will disappear. I can see the ending being a little similar to a certain amazing anime that came out in 2011. I won’t name names. I guess we can probably expect a bittersweet ending from this series. I really hope that Yuuko and Teiichi will be able to stay together but I am expecting a sad ending.
